| METHODIST CHAPEL (Wesleyan) Seats for 250 | Methodist Chapel Methodist Chapel Methodist Chapel Methodist Chapel |
Rev. [Reverend] Thomas T. DilKs (Pastor Duncan Murdoch (Ch. [Church] Officer John Gray (Town ClerK Alexander Mann, Superintendent of Police |
002.05 | A Small Plain Building Situated in Tobago Street It Contains 250 Sittings none free - It is Public property in good Repair erected in 18[ ] It belongs to the Westleyan Methodists |
| MECHANICS INSTITUTION | Mechanics Institution Mechanics Institution Mechanics Institution |
John Gray Alexander Mann William Allison |
002.05 | A Plain Building Situated in Sir Michael Street 2 Story high It Comprises a Library of about 500 Volumes and Public Baths attached adjoining the Building It is Public Proprerty in good Repair |
| MIDDLE SCHOOL | Middle Ph [Parish] School Middle Ph [Parish] School Middle Ph [Parish] School |
John Gray Alexander Mann William Allison |
002.05 | A Parish School Situated in Ann Street A plain Building One Story high It is Supported by Public Subscriptions the Teacher is allowed a Salary of £25 yearly together with the fees from the Scholars - School house in good Repair - It is Public property - |

Ordnance Survey - Renfrew county, OS Name Books - Renfrew county - Volume 9 - Town of Greenock, OS1/26/9
This volume contains information on place names found in the town of Greenock.
Ordnance Survey - Renfrew county
Ordnance Survey was established in the 18th century to create maps, surveys and associated records for the entirety of Great Britain. These records are arranged by county. This entry has been created to enable searching for Ordnance Survey records for the county of Renfrew, which is in the west of Scotland. The boundaries of the county were altered by the Boundary Commissioners in 1891.
